About Sunseed Nurturer

Sunseed Nurturer, Creature — human druid wizard, designed by Steve Argyle first released in Oct, 2008 in the set Shards of Alara.

This card would benefit a midrange or control deck that aims to have creatures with power 5 or greater on the battlefield consistently. While Sunseed Nurturer can provide incremental life gain, there are better options available such as Archangel of Thune or Baneslayer Angel which offer more impactful abilities. Sunseed Nurturer could see play in a deck looking for additional life gain and mana ramp, but its effectiveness would depend on the overall strategy and synergy within the deck.

Rules

10/01/08

The first ability has an “intervening ‘if’ clause.” That means (1) the ability won’t trigger at all unless you control a creature with power 5 or greater as your end step begins, and (2) the ability will do nothing if you don’t control a creature with power 5 or greater by the time it resolves. (It doesn’t have to be the same creature as the one that allowed the ability to trigger.) Power-boosting effects that last “until end of turn” will still be in effect when this kind of ability triggers and resolves. An ability like this will trigger a maximum of once per turn, no matter how many applicable creatures you control.
